In this paper, a grant-free scheme is proposed for massive access from machine-type devices in cell-free massive MIMO networks. The proposed scheme, based on the coded random access approach, features transmission of multiple packet replicas per device and a distributed successive interference cancellation procedure across time slots and access points on the network side, generating very limited traffic on the fronthaul links. Its performance, in terms of packet loss rate versus the number of active devices, is analyzed from several perspectives including the device transmit power, the number of replicas per device, and the signal-to-interference-plus-noise ratio.
